Hi, I recently noticed some strange discrepancy of the downloadable packages that were created after building: The size/checksum of the rpm file on download.opensuse.org does not match the metadata that is recorded in the repository's primary.xml.gz E.g: When downloading https://download.opensuse.org/repositories/home:/felfert/Fedora_29/x86_64/eh... The resulting size is 622240 bytes and the sha256sum is eb77ce147162cd3ab9a997e31b865b3e22f7457327f12eac202e6b54210a4547 However in the corresponding https://download.opensuse.org/repositories/home:/felfert/Fedora_29/repodata/... The size is recorded as 622248 and the sha256 as 11524992b6ca3bc8f2bc0b7f82c0c3875c1c9ca3f87e8b9072cce2bff2331466 Obviously, dnf complains when attempting to install or update the package. I rebuilt the affected packages, but this did not help. Any clues?
